Latitude resumes operations in Vietnam after loss of 8 production days

Thursday, 22 May 2014 19:34 KUALA LUMPUR (May 22): Latitude Tree Holdings Bhd resumed operations in Vietnam today after losing eight production days amid the anti-Beijing riots that have raged through Vietnam. In a statement to Bursa Malaysia, Latitude said its furniture manufacturing facilities of subsidiary Latitude Tree Vietnam Joint Stock Company have resumed operations today. “We have informed customers of the delays in delivery and rescheduling of delivery has been made,” said Latitude. The firm said insurance adjusters are in the process of assessing the losses arising from the damages. “Claims will be made against loss of business interruption and other damages,” said Latitude. The firm said it does not expect the losses to have any material impact to the financial earnings for the financial year ending Jun 30, 2014. It said asset losses arising from the incident were limited to office equipment and computers, glass doors and windows of the main office building and a small portion of the packing section. Last week, the riots left one Chinese worker dead in protest against Beijing. |
